Rhonda, inverters take your battery voltage up to 120v for household appliances when you are not hooked up to shore power. We typically see these installed in vans and other smaller campers that will be off-grid most of the time.
But I suspect by 'not charging' you mean the battery charger, or shore power converter, or an all-in-one inverter/charger unit which would mean you probably are in an RV such as a motorhome or travel trailer.
